
IT研发外包如何加速产品开发并控制成本?
嘿,说真的,每次我跟一些企业老板或者项目负责人聊天,聊到IT研发外包这事儿,他们眼睛里总是闪烁着一种既渴望又害怕的光芒。渴望是因为,谁不想要更快的速度和更低的成本?害怕则是因为,外面的传闻太多了:代码质量差、沟通不畅、最后项目烂尾,钱打水漂。这种感觉我特别懂,就像你想去一家没去过的餐厅吃饭,既期待美味,又怕踩雷。但如果从一个更客观、更实际的角度来看,IT研发外包如果玩对了,它确实是一张能帮你赢牌的王牌。这不仅仅是一句口号,而是有实实在在的逻辑和方法在里面的。今天我们就不谈那些虚的,就像朋友间聊天一样,把这个事儿掰开揉碎了,看看它到底是怎么加速产品开发,又是怎么帮你控制成本的。
首先,为什么我们需要外包?不只是为了“省钱”
很多人一开始就想岔了,觉得外包就是为了省钱,找个比自己员工便宜的地方干活。这个想法不能说全错,但格局太小了。如果只盯着省下的那点工资,你很可能会掉进更大的坑里。我们换个思路想,一家公司,特别是创业公司或者正准备数字化转型的传统公司,最缺的是什么?真的是钱吗?很多时候不是,最缺的是时间和确定性。
一个产品从想法到落地,中间的路太长了。你需要产品经理、UI/UX设计师、前端、后端、移动端、测试、运维……这还没算上招聘、团队磨合、人员流动的成本。等你好不容易把团队搭起来,市场机会可能都错过了。这就是我们常说的“机会成本”。而IT研发外包,它最核心的价值,是让你能够“即插即用”一个已经磨合好的、具备战斗力的专业团队。
这就像你要盖一栋房子。你可以自己去买砖、买水泥、自己学砌墙,也可以直接请一个经验丰富的施工队。后者不仅效率高,而且他们知道哪里可能有坑,怎么盖最抗震、最省料。归根结底,外包的本质是一种资源的优化配置,让你把钱和精力花在你最擅长的、最核心的业务上,而不是耗费在你不熟悉、需要漫长时间去摸索的领域。
如何真正加速产品开发?拆解“速度”的来源
好,我们来聊聊具体怎么加速的。这个“快”不是凭空而来的,它来自几个关键环节的优化。
时间差与“永动机”式的研发流程

想象一下,你的公司在北京,朝九晚五。但如果你选择的外包团队在成都,或者在东欧、印度,会发生什么?这中间的8-12小时时差,如果利用得好,就相当于你的研发工作变成了一天24小时轮班倒。你的团队下班了,把需求和任务交接给外包团队,他们正好开始工作。第二天你来上班,看到的是昨晚已经完成并测试好的新功能。这种“全日不落”的接力模式,对于需要快速迭代的互联网产品来说,简直是发动机里的涡轮增压。
当然,这需要非常规范的流程配合。如果沟通不畅,这种时差反而会成为灾难。但一个成熟的外包团队,本身就具备应对这种模式的经验和工具链。
从“招兵买马”到“拎包入住”
我们来算一笔时间账。假设你要启动一个全新的App开发项目。
- 自建团队:
- 发布招聘需求:1-2周
- 筛选简历、面试:2-4周
- 发Offer、等人入职:1-2周
- 新人熟悉业务、团队磨合:至少1-2个月
总计:至少3-4个月,项目才能真正全速开动。 这期间,产品经理可能已经闲得发慌,或者市场窗口期正在悄悄溜走。

- 靠谱的外包团队:
- 需求沟通、项目评估:1-2天
- 确定合作、签署合同、组建团队:1周内
- 启动项目:几乎无缝衔接
总计:快则一周,慢则半个月,项目就能跑起来。 这就是“时间价值”的直接体现。
这种速度的背后,是外包团队成熟的人才库和知识管理体系。他们不是每次从零开始招人,而是内部已经沉淀了大量的专业人才和过往项目的最佳实践。
流程固化带来效率提升
一个专业的外包公司,它最值钱的可能不是某一个程序员,而是他们经过多年项目打磨出来的一整套研发流程和规范(SOP)。比如他们会用什么项目管理工具(Jira,Asana),代码托管平台(GitHub, GitLab),沟通工具(Slack,Teams),以及如何进行代码审查(Code Review)、自动化测试和持续集成/持续部署(CI/CD)。
这些看似琐碎的工具和流程,就像工厂里的流水线,把一个复杂的创造过程分解成一个个标准化的工序。每个环节的产出都有质量控制,问题能被尽早发现和解决。这比一个临时组建的、还在摸索“我们到底该用什么工具”的团队,效率要高出太多了。这就好比一个是经验丰富的米其林后厨团队,一个是刚凑起来的家庭聚餐小组,都能做出一桌菜,但速度、品控和抗风险能力完全不在一个量级。
控制成本的艺术:省钱,但不只是省工资
现在我们来谈大家最关心的“控制成本”。这绝对是门艺术,因为它绝不等于“找最便宜的”。如果你这么做,前面说的加速效果看不到,反而会陷入无尽的修改和扯皮,最终成本更高。真正的成本控制是“优化总拥有成本(Total Cost of Ownership)”。
第一重:可变成本与固定成本的转换
这是最直观的。养一个自己的研发团队,每个月固定成本非常高:固定工资、五险一金、办公场地、电脑设备、团建福利、培训费用……不管你这个月有没有新项目,这些钱都得花出去,一分钱都少不了。这对于现金流紧张的初创公司来说,压力山大。
而外包模式,大部分情况下你支付的费用是和项目进度、交付成果挂钩的(比如按人天或者按里程碑付费)。这意味着你的研发成本从一个固定的“费用项”变成了一个可变的“成本项”。项目忙的时候多投入,项目不忙的时候可以暂停或者减少投入。这种灵活性,让你能更好地根据业务的波峰波谷来调整资源,手里的钱能用在刀刃上。
第二重:隐性成本的规避
这里才是体现专业度的地方。以下这些是你在自建团队时,几乎必然会遇到,但又很少算进成本预算的“隐性成本”:
- 招聘失败的成本: 花了大力气招来一个人,结果发现不合适,试用期结束前辞退,前面的招聘成本、时间和机会全部打水漂。
- 技术选型错误的成本: 团队缺乏经验,选择了一个不合适的技术栈,导致项目中期发现性能瓶颈或者招聘困难,需要推倒重来,这个成本是毁灭性的。
- 人员流动的成本(脑力流失): 核心程序员离职,不仅是招聘新人的成本,更致命的是他对项目业务逻辑的理解、代码里埋下的“坑”也随之消失,新人接手需要大量的时间和磨合,项目的连续性受到严重挑战。而外包公司通常有知识管理的机制,即使有人变动,也能快速平滑过渡,因为业务逻辑和代码都沉淀在了公司的项目库里。
- 管理成本: 你可能需要一个专职的CTO或者技术总监去管理这个技术团队。这个人的成本,也该算进去。
外包,本质上是把这些不确定性风险,用一个相对固定的合同价格,转移给了更专业的外包公司去管理和消化。你买的不仅仅是人力,更是他们的经验和风险抵御能力。
第三重:聚焦核心,节省战略资源
这是更高维度的成本控制。如果你公司的核心竞争力是“供应链管理”,那你就不应该把宝贵的创始资金和精力,耗费在如何搭建一个技术团队上。你最应该做的,是把技术这个“支持系统”外包出去,然后让你自己的核心团队,百分之百地专注于你们最懂的领域。
把非核心的业务外包出去,这不仅仅是省钱,这是在为企业“省心”,让你始终保持战略上的专注。这种战略聚焦所创造的价值,远比省下的那点开发费用要大得多。很多公司就是因为在非核心业务上投入太多,导致主业竞争力下降,最终得不偿失。
外包不是甩手掌柜:如何避免踩坑?
聊了这么多好处,不说风险就是耍流氓。外包失败的案例比比皆是。原因五花八门,但归根结底,是企业把自己当成了“甩手掌柜”,以为签了合同就万事大吉。想要外包成功,你必须知道,这是一场需要深度协作的婚姻,而不是一次简单的买卖。
坑一:需求不明,反复拉扯
这是失败的首要原因。很多甲方觉得,“我出钱,你干活,当然得按我的想法来”。于是只给一个模糊的想法,比如“我要做一个像淘宝一样的网站”。这种需求,再牛的团队也做不出来。
正确的做法是,甲方必须投入至少一个懂业务、能决策的人(比如产品经理或创始人自己),和外包团队一起,把业务逻辑、用户故事、功能列表(PRD)梳理得清清楚楚。前期花在沟通上的时间,是后面节省开发时间和返工成本的最好投资。不要怕前期麻烦,越麻烦,后面越顺畅。
坑二:把外包团队当“外人”,信息不透明
很多公司会有意无意地把外包团队隔离在核心信息圈之外,觉得他们是“临时工”。这会造成严重的问题:他们不理解你做这个功能的真正目的,不理解你的用户画像,所以做出来的东西可能功能都对,但就是感觉“不对劲”,缺少灵魂。
要把他们当作自己团队的一部分,开内部会议让他们参加,产品文档、设计稿、用户反馈对他们完全开放。让他们知其然,也知其所以然。只有这样,他们才能从一个单纯的“执行者”变成一个能主动提出优化建议的“共建者”。
坑三:缺乏有效的管理和沟通机制
“天不怕地不怕,就怕对方不说话。”这是很多人的心声。为了避免这种情况,必须建立一套清晰的沟通和管理机制。比如:
- 固定的沟通频率: 每天的站会(15分钟同步进度和障碍),每周的迭代演示会(展示本周成果)。
- 明确的沟通渠道: 规定什么事情在哪个工具里沟通,什么问题需要书面确认,避免信息碎片化。
- 透明的进度管理: 使用项目管理工具,让双方都能随时看到任务的进度、谁在负责什么、当前的瓶颈是什么。
一个好的外包项目经理,会主动来推动这些机制的建立。作为甲方,你也要积极参与和维护。不要等到周报发来才发现项目已经偏离轨道。
决定外包成败的关键:如何挑选合作伙伴?
说了这么多,最后回到一个最实际的问题:怎么选?市场上的外包公司鱼龙混杂,从几个人的小工作室到上千人的大厂,怎么挑出那个对的?
这里有一些反直觉的建议。不要只看他们的官网做得多炫酷,销售说得有多好听。要去挖一些更本质的东西。
我们可以从几个维度来评估一个潜在的合作伙伴。这张表可以帮你理清思路:
| 评估维度 | “坑”公司的特征 | 靠谱公司的特征 |
|---|---|---|
| 技术实力 | 官网全是空洞的“引领未来”“赋能”等词;问技术细节就含糊其辞,或者承诺什么都行。 | 能展示具体的、你也可以访问到的项目案例;技术人员在沟通中能深入细节,敢于讨论技术选型的利弊。 |
| 沟通与流程 | 销售满口答应,说“你放心,我们什么都能做”;对项目管理流程说不出所以然。 | 会花大量时间问询你的需求,甚至挑战你的想法;能清晰讲出他们的敏捷开发流程、风险控制机制。 |
| 团队稳定性 | 绝口不提人员构成,或者承诺“都是资深专家”,但你见不到人。 | 会坦诚介绍项目经理和核心开发人员的背景;能解释他们的团队稳定性和知识传承机制。 |
| 报价与合同 | 报价极低,远远低于市场均价;合同条款模糊,对交付标准、知识产权归属语焉不详。 | 报价清晰,包含人天、PM、测试等明细,可能偏高但合理;合同条款严谨,明确规定了交付物、验收标准和知识产权归属。 |
选对人,事就成功了一半。这个过程需要你投入精力去甄别,甚至可以先做一个小的付费PoC(概念验证)项目来测试对方的能力和配合度。这笔小钱,能帮你规避未来几十上百倍的损失。
写在最后
IT研发外包,它既不是拯救一切的灵丹妙药,也不是注定失败的洪水猛兽。它就是一个工具,一个方法论。它的成功与否,最终取决于使用它的人的智慧和投入。它要求企业管理者具备更高的项目管理能力、更清晰的战略思维和更强的沟通意愿。
当你用好了这个工具,它能让你用更低的成本、更快的速度,将一个粗糙的想法打磨成用户喜爱的产品。你会发现,你不再为招聘发愁,不再为技术债务焦虑,你的团队可以心无旁骛地去冲锋陷阵。这或许才是外包,在当前这个激烈竞争的商业环境下,能带给我们最大的价值。它不是让你“推卸责任”,而是让你学会“借力”,用全社会的专业力量,来成就你自己的事业。这个道理,其实各行各业都相通。 高性价比福利采购
